Output 66261faf2a5fc8af9d6f8c11c1fef9e7e223119023cec0ccb17da84839f23039:0

value
47623977
script pubkey
OP_0 OP_PUSHBYTES_20 d990dc3587cdcecb777409f1ba132fef63e2f54d
address
ltc1qmxgdcdv8eh8vkam5p8cm5ye0aa379a2dtuzpwy
transaction
66261faf2a5fc8af9d6f8c11c1fef9e7e223119023cec0ccb17da84839f23039
spent
true